The Cambridge Consultants brand under Capgemini develops breakthrough products, creates and licenses intellectual property, and provides business consultancy in technology-critical issues for clients worldwide. For more than 50 years, the company has been helping its clients turn business opportunities into commercial successes, whether they are launching first-to-market products, entering new markets, or expanding existing markets through the introduction of new technologies.

The Capgemini Group is a global leader in partnering with companies to transform and manage their business by harnessing the power of technology. The Group is guided every day by its purpose of unleashing human energy through technology for an inclusive and sustainable future. It is a responsible and diverse group of 340,000 team members in more than 50 countries, reporting 2023 Global revenues of €22.5 billion. With its strong over 55-year heritage, Capgemini is trusted by its clients to unlock the value of technology to address the entire breadth of their business needs.

Role Description

The newly-formed Embedded Software (ESW) group in North America develops innovative new technology to enable world-leading wireless communications capabilities for US Government applications. We are looking for talented, experienced ESW engineers to strengthen our embedded development function in this team.

In this role you will design and develop prototype systems that demonstrate novel capabilities for a diverse range of products. Whereas Cambridge Consultants has produced innovations linked below for commercial entities, our team has been spun out in order to provide this sort of advanced capability for US Government clients.

  • Ultra-reliable communications for satellites
  • IP block acceleration of Voice Activity Detection using custom in-house DSP cores
  • Map-based indoor navigation using sensor fusion
  • Next generation commercial radio receiver design
  • Communications system for a fleet of bots in a challenging indoor environment

You’ll engage with clients that are stretching the art of the possible by combining state-of-the-art technologies and tools with a practical approach to implementation on a wide variety of processing platforms.

What you’ll bring

  • A passion for embedded development with a desire to broaden your horizons in new and exciting areas
  • MS/BS with 7+ years of experience in a field related to embedded software development
  • (e.g., computer science, computer engineering, electrical engineering, physics, etc.)
  • Strong C, C++, or Rust programming and software engineering skills
  • Experience in embedded real-time programming
  • Good testing habits: unit testing, system testing, regression testing, etc.
  • Verbal and written communication skills to convey your designs and ideas to teams

The following are not required, but experience in any of these areas would be advantageous

  • Experience with common microprocessors, microcontrollers, SoCs, wireless protocols, and communication interfaces
  • Experience using and writing drivers for common controllers, busses, and related technologies (I2C, SPI, UART, PCIe, DMA)
  • Networking experience including using, configuring, and developing solutions using Ethernet, TCP/UDP/IP, SSH, DHCP, DNS, switching, routing, or DPDK.
  • Use of common test equipment such as DMMs, o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, signal generators, spectrum analyzers
  • Exposure to relevant industry communications standards (3GPP, IEEE, WiFi, Bluetooth, etc.)
  • Experience with embedded Linux build systems (Yocto, Buildroot) and generally using, configuring, and developing Linux – including device drivers
  • Developing software that supports RF, radio, and SDR-enabled products
  • Experience working in multi-disciplinary teams
